Subject: Re: [PATCH v2 06/15] perf session: load data directory into tool
 process memory

On Wed, Oct 21, 2020 at 07:01:19PM +0300, Alexey Budankov wrote:
> 
> Read trace files located in data directory into tool process memory.
> Basic analysis support of data directories is provided for report
> mode. Raw dump (-D) and aggregated reports are available for data
> directories, still with no memory consumption optimizations. However
> data directories collected with --compression-level option enabled
> can be analyzed with little less memory because trace files are
> unmaped from tool process memory after loading collected data.
> The implementation is based on the prototype [1], [2].
> 
> [1] git clone https://git.kernel.org/pub/scm/linux/kernel/git/jolsa/perf.git -b perf/record_threads
> [2] https://lore.kernel.org/lkml/20180913125450.21342-1-jolsa@kernel.org/
> 
> Suggested-by: Jiri Olsa <jolsa@...nel.org>

very loosely ;-) so there was a reason for all that reader refactoring,
so we could have __perf_session__process_dir_events function:

  https://git.kernel.org/pub/scm/linux/kernel/git/jolsa/perf.git/commit/?h=perf/record_threads&id=308aa7cff1fed335401cfc02c7bac1a4644af68e

when reporting the threaded record data on really big servers,
you will run out of memory, so you need to read and flush all
the files together by smaller pieces

IMO we need to have this change before we allow threaded record

jirka
